Had a few calls to a scotsman ice machine and never really worked on them before. Been to the customers bar twice and couldnt find a fault with it, last time i went i found ice around the ice moulds on the top side of the tray where the water inlets are and ice inside the moulds getting quite bad, the machine went to hot gas defrost but nothing dropped then freeze cycle started up again, the hot gas stage seemed really fast so im not sure whether to increase the time if possible as it is all controlled off a pcb instead of time clock so not sure how? This fault has been coming and going so its not a permanent fault so to speak as the last 2 times i went everything was fine. The hot gas solenoid is working correctly and gas pressures are ok, the evap probe appears to work ok (i cleared the ice and watched it drop 2 lots of ice after), anybody any ideas?? The freezing cycle (second half) and harvest cycle times are controlled by dip switches on the pcb, do a search on hubbard ice systems for the manuals on it.

Make sure the probe is fastened properly to the pipework on the topside of the cups.

You could also try moving the probe further away from the hot gas entry point.

The probe was fastened correctly, all the ice was forming on the left side of tray beside the probe, the right hand side was all clear. Does the inlet water have much of an effect on the ice dropping during harvest? There are 2 moulds on the top (left and right) the inlet hose Ts to each side, the flow on the left side was less than the right side, just wondering if thats a factor. I take it the hot gas is determined by the evap probe (temperature) then? (not timed)

I would really recommend getting the service manual for this machine, it would surprise you what controls what.

I would check the spray nozzles to make sure there was no dirt in them.
Check cond is clean and fan is running full speed.
Check ambient probe as this has an effect on the harvest!!
